How It Unfolded

Reading beat Northampton 1-0 at Select Car Leasing Stadium, Regular Season - 7, in the League One. With the result on the board, the sections below measure it against everything the model and the numbers projected in advance.

The Model vs The Result

The Poisson model went into this projecting Reading 1.16 xG and Northampton 0.94 xG, a combined 2.10. The scoreboard read 1-0 for 1 actual goal. Northampton landed 0.9 under their projected return. Those figures were built on strength ratings of Reading attack 0.90 / defence 1.00 against Northampton attack 0.84 / defence 0.97, drawn from 58/58 games (CurrentSeason).

On the result, the model split it Reading 41% | Draw 30% | Northampton 29%, with Reading to win its most likely call at 41%. That is exactly how it finished — the model's leading outcome was vindicated.
